1.0 out of 5 starsNot his best book, This is why
Reviewed in the United States on April 18, 2020
Unless your already a multi multi millionaire this info is not all that useful, read the first and second books and leave it at that. He talks about how to make a company then very basics of IPO. There are much better investing books for 99.9% of people: The Intelligent Investor (value and Fundamental investing), Common stocks and Uncommon profits by Fisher (Growth investing), Reminisces of a Stock market operator (The psychological aspects of trading and investing), Technical Analysis Explained, Options Futures and Other Derivatives, Principles by Ray Dalio, Equity Smart Beta for Practitioners (3 and 4 factor model based investment vehicles and smart beta momentum, min vol, size and value currently), also Peter Lynches book one up on wall st. Robert has a lot to teach but this is not what he knows. He even alludes to using insurance products probably annuity's? Its not wrong, its just not useful under 20 million net worth unless you have not read his other books. Want to know how to invest for 99.9% of people, read the other books above.

5.0 out of 5 stars The ultimate Rich Dad's Lessons
Reviewed in the United States on July 7, 2020
Verified Purchase
As being the third and final book in the original Rich Dad's series, this book has done an exceptional job of both summarizing Robert's Rich dad's financial concepts AND deepening the essential knowledge to become a successful investor as well as to achieve the ultimate financial freedom.

For that same reason, the first half of the book can seem to be simply repeating the previous books' lessons, such as the cash flow quadrants, the true differences between assets and liabilities, the rich dad vs. poor dad stories; however, the second half of the book went into the extreme details of how to intelligently invest (e.g. how to calculate financial ratios to value a business and an investment opportunity, how to effectively operate your own business, or how to create passive income streams from investment).

You need to be patient when reading this book, especially if you have read the first two books in the serie. You will be able to gain a lot of new knowledge if you keep your mind opened and curious to learn. While I agree with some other negative comments that the book can be much more concise, I personally believe that the repetition of some critical lessons really help them stay much longer and deeper in my head. This book is thick and contains lots of financial advices, so I highly recommend it to people who have been following this serie and are debating if this book is worth it.

No, Robert will not give you the exact answers on which specific stocks to buy or what locations to build a house on. This book is not about that, and it should NOT be. Your investment portfolio should be built on the foundation of your financial needs and vision, not others' vision for your financial needs. Instead, Robert gave you rock-solid knowledge and foundation on financial literacy and investments so that you can build your OWN investment and business empire. Go for it, read this book, finish the serie, absorb the knowledge, and you will become a much better version of yourself. That is exactly what I have been able to get out from this serie, and I hope you will, too. Again, I highly recommend this book.
